Lavrov thanks Tokayev for initiative to create Russian language organization
TheWkly Analysis
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ov expressed gratitude to Kazakh President Kassym-Jomart Tokayev. The thanks were for Tokayev's initiative to create an organization for the Russian language. The statement was reported by Kazakhstan Today. This diplomatic exchange highlights cooperation between Russia and Kazakhstan on cultural matters.
